Bayer Leverkusen are plotting a move for former Manchester United defender Victor Lindelof, according to a report.
Lindelof departed United this summer following the expiry of his contract, bringing an end to an eight-year spell at Old Trafford
The Swede is now a free agent and attracting interest from Erik ten Hag's Leverkusen, who are finalising the move as per Sky Germany.
The report states that the Bundesliga club value the 31-year-old's experience and leadership qualities.
Ten Hag knows Lindelof well, having managed him throughout his time in charge at Old Trafford.
